新聞中心
Linux是一款重要的操作系統(tǒng),逐漸被越來越多的人所使用。它可以為用戶提供一個更加高效和安全的使用環(huán)境。今天,我們將來探討一種基于Linux的應(yīng)用開發(fā),即如何利用Linux開發(fā)一款高品質(zhì)的應(yīng)用程序。

Linux的應(yīng)用開發(fā)基礎(chǔ)
在Linux系統(tǒng)中,我們可以利用多種編程語言來進行應(yīng)用程序開發(fā)。由于Linux是一種開源的操作系統(tǒng),它被廣泛地使用在許多公司和機構(gòu)中。因此,Linux的應(yīng)用程序開發(fā)也變得越來越受歡迎。下面,我們將介紹一些常用的Linux開發(fā)工具和語言。
C/C++:
C和C++語言是Linux系統(tǒng)中最廣泛使用的編程語言之一。它們的速度非常快,并且C++語言也可以用來進行圖形用戶界面(GUI)的開發(fā)。C/C++語言被用來開發(fā)許多實時應(yīng)用程序,特別是那些需要高效運行的應(yīng)用程序。
Perl:
Perl是一種靈活的編程語言,它被用來開發(fā)許多Linux應(yīng)用程序中的一部分。Perl語言可以輕松地處理和管理文本數(shù)據(jù),同時也可以用來編寫腳本程序,如自動化腳本、系統(tǒng)維護腳本等。
Python:
Python語言是一種非常廣泛使用的編程語言,它的語法簡單、易于學(xué)習(xí),并且有很多強大的庫和框架。Python語言可以用來開發(fā)許多不同類型的Linux應(yīng)用程序,如網(wǎng)絡(luò)應(yīng)用程序、Web應(yīng)用程序、機器學(xué)習(xí)等。
Linux開發(fā)工具
除了選擇合適的編程語言之外,我們還需要選擇一個適合開發(fā)Linux應(yīng)用程序的工具。 下面是一些開發(fā)Linux應(yīng)用程序的常用工具。
GNU Compiler Collection (GCC):
GCC是一個廣泛使用的編譯器,可以編譯許多不同的編程語言,包括C、C++、Fortran和Ada。GCC用于將源代碼轉(zhuǎn)換為可執(zhí)行代碼。
NetBeans:
NetBeans是一個流行的開發(fā)環(huán)境,可以幫助我們開發(fā)和調(diào)試我們的應(yīng)用程序。NetBeans支持多種編程語言,如Java、C++、PHP等。
Eclipse:
Eclipse也是一種廣泛使用的開發(fā)環(huán)境,可以用來編寫和調(diào)試Java應(yīng)用程序。它具有許多有用的插件,可以大大提高我們的工作效率。
Emacs:
Emacs是一個功能強大的文本編輯器,它可以用來編寫代碼和配置文件。 Emacs還支持各種編程語言的語法高亮顯示,并且有很多有用的插件。
Linux應(yīng)用程序開發(fā)實例
下面,我們將展示一個簡單的例子來說明如何使用Linux開發(fā)一個應(yīng)用程序。
步驟一:選擇編程語言和開發(fā)工具
我們決定采用Python語言作為我們的示例應(yīng)用程序的主要編程語言,同時使用Eclipse作為我們的開發(fā)環(huán)境。
步驟二:設(shè)計和構(gòu)建應(yīng)用程序的用戶界面(GUI)
在Eclipse中,我們可以使用PyDev插件來創(chuàng)建和編輯Python代碼。在我們的示例應(yīng)用程序中,我們將創(chuàng)建一個簡單的GUI,使我們的程序更加友好。
步驟三:編寫應(yīng)用程序的代碼
在Eclipse中,我們可以編寫Python代碼來實現(xiàn)我們的應(yīng)用程序邏輯。在我們的示例程序中,我們使用Python來讀取和處理數(shù)據(jù),并將其顯示在應(yīng)用程序用戶界面上。
步驟四:調(diào)試應(yīng)用程序
在Eclipse中,我們可以使用調(diào)試器來檢查我們的應(yīng)用程序并發(fā)現(xiàn)其中的錯誤。這有助于我們快速解決問題,提高我們的應(yīng)用程序質(zhì)量。
步驟五:測試并部署應(yīng)用程序
在我們開發(fā)的應(yīng)用程序經(jīng)過測試之后,我們可以將它部署到Linux系統(tǒng)上,讓用戶使用它。這可以通過將應(yīng)用程序包編譯為可執(zhí)行文件和在Linux系統(tǒng)上執(zhí)行來完成。
結(jié)論
通過使用Linux操作系統(tǒng)、多種編程語言和各種開發(fā)工具,我們可以開發(fā)高品質(zhì)的Linux應(yīng)用程序。 Linux的應(yīng)用程序開發(fā)具有許多優(yōu)勢,包括高效、高度安全、低成本等。因此,Linux應(yīng)用程序開發(fā)將繼續(xù)是一個激動人心的領(lǐng)域。
成都網(wǎng)站建設(shè)公司-創(chuàng)新互聯(lián)為您提供網(wǎng)站建設(shè)、網(wǎng)站制作、網(wǎng)頁設(shè)計及定制高端網(wǎng)站建設(shè)服務(wù)!
研究生的畢業(yè)設(shè)計,在linux下用c++代碼實現(xiàn),是用標準庫好還是用glib好?
這個就不知道了!
我認為還是標準庫比較好,你想啊改燃橡linux有那么多的發(fā)行版雖說內(nèi)核差不多吧段皮,保不準那個發(fā)行版里沒有g(shù)lib呢你說對不?全局出發(fā)核旁
使用oracle數(shù)據(jù)庫在Unix/Linux下做畢業(yè)設(shè)計的題目,有想法的提個建議~
linux或者unix下配置oracle集群,難度適中,畢業(yè)找工作也非常實用,加油!
找咐鉛份教程照著做一遍再寫出過程就能交差了吧?
你要是想做負載均衡熱備什么的應(yīng)該就衡春好是錦上添花森培的內(nèi)容了。
本科好像沒什么難度的就能過。
要不做個基于Linux的入侵檢測系統(tǒng)(如snort)或者基于oracle數(shù)據(jù)庫和Linux的CRM
可以做一個oracle rac 的應(yīng)用。
畢業(yè)設(shè)計linux的介紹就聊到這里吧,感謝你花時間閱讀本站內(nèi)容,更多關(guān)于畢業(yè)設(shè)計linux,畢業(yè)設(shè)計基于Linux的應(yīng)用開發(fā),研究生的畢業(yè)設(shè)計,在linux下用c++代碼實現(xiàn),是用標準庫好還是用glib好?,使用oracle數(shù)據(jù)庫在Unix/Linux下做畢業(yè)設(shè)計的題目,有想法的提個建議~的信息別忘了在本站進行查找喔。
香港服務(wù)器選創(chuàng)新互聯(lián),香港虛擬主機被稱為香港虛擬空間/香港網(wǎng)站空間,或者簡稱香港主機/香港空間。香港虛擬主機特點是免備案空間開通就用, 創(chuàng)新互聯(lián)香港主機精選cn2+bgp線路訪問快、穩(wěn)定!
分享題目:畢業(yè)設(shè)計基于Linux的應(yīng)用開發(fā)(畢業(yè)設(shè)計linux)
文章URL:http://www.dlmjj.cn/article/djdohec.html


咨詢
建站咨詢
